Description : Job Summary :
The Controller at Brandywine Communications plays a critical leadership role in maintaining the company’s financial health, integrity, and operational effectiveness. This position is responsible for overseeing all accounting functions, ensuring the accuracy and timeliness of financial reporting, and strengthening internal controls across Brandywine Communications and affiliated entities under a shared services model.
This role combines strategic financial leadership with hands-on operational execution, requiring deep technical accounting expertise, strong leadership skills, and the ability to partner cross-functionally to support business growth and operational efficiency. A strong foundation in manufacturing finance, ERP systems, and data-driven decision-making is essential to support strategic initiatives and executive leadership.
